Jack Rose Dining Saloon
With more than 2,500 unique bottles of whiskey, an underground hideaway straight out of the 1920s and a rooftop hangout, Jack Rose has something for everyone. Enjoy a meal in the main dining room and then venture upstairs for the game and a seasonal cocktail or rare single malt. 2007 18th St. NW, 202.588.7388
BLT Steak
BLT’s Steak’s cozy bar is where you’ll find craft cocktails and a sumptuous dry-aged black angus burger to keep you company while enjoying the game. No screaming fans or stiff bar stools in sight. 1625 I St. NW, 202.689.8999
Churchkey
Beer director Greg Engert has curated the ultimate collection of craft brews for Birch and Barley’s upstairs bar. Sample a few flavors or let the expert staff help you choose from categories like crisp, fruit-spice, roast and malt. 1337 14th St. NW, 202.567.2576
The Gryphon
Despite The Gryphon’s recent transformation from sports bar to social house, it’s still one of the city’s most elegant places to catch the game. Hit the bar and then stay for the party and luxe accommodations. 1337 Connecticut Ave., 202.827.8980
Penn Commons
In the heart of Penn Quarter, this is tavern-chic at its best. With an approachable menu highlighting seasonal ingredients and a cool, rustic aesthetic, it’s a place you’ll want to hang out long after the game ends. 700 Sixth St. NW, 202.905.2999
